Another pub could be coming to Tsawwassen

The space formerly occupied by Albany Books in Tsawwassen is up for rent and a pub/restaurant could end up there.

That’s according to real estate agent Michael Anderson, who recently told the Optimist he’s been asked by the landlord to find an eatery for the space at the Tsawwassen Shopping Centre.

He said the landlord is hoping for “a really cool restaurant concept” to fill the vacancy in the strip mall at the northeast corner of 56th Street and 12th Avenue.

“It could be a brew pub but not necessary brewing on site. It would be more of a brew pub-style, something not in the market that would have a wow factor. It’s about a couple of thousand square feet in there, so it’s big enough. And we could do stuff outside that building like open up some windows in the summertime,” said Anderson.

In business for 35 years, the book store recently relocated to the Town Centre Mall across the street.
